Output 15f2beb796423b6d6bdff8e28b77734fdf3e2935233cfc59deabb32e174beeaa:0

value
4533381833
script pubkey
OP_0 OP_PUSHBYTES_20 e0e5ca5f604e9ac8275d0c4bc23e9b51e47fe0ee
address
tb1qurju5hmqf6dvsf6ap39uy05m28j8lc8w8rwfqw
transaction
15f2beb796423b6d6bdff8e28b77734fdf3e2935233cfc59deabb32e174beeaa
confirmations
111099
spent
true